About 12710 Cooper River Trl

Nestled on a cul-de-sac lot, this elegant 5-bed, 4-bath home offers style, function, and comfort. A front-facing garage provides convenience, while the oversized backyard with a covered patio—complete with gas line and TV hookup—is perfect for entertaining. Inside, wood floors, vaulted ceilings with stained beams, and a stunning floor-to-ceiling fireplace create a warm, inviting atmosphere. The chef’s kitchen boasts granite counters, stainless appliances, double ovens, and under-cabinet lighting. With two bedrooms downstairs, including a guest suite or office, and a game room and media room upstairs, this home fits a variety of lifestyles. Zoned to top-rated Frisco ISD and walking distance to shopping and dining, this is elevated suburban living at its best.

Living in Frisco, TX

Frisco's transportation infrastructure includes a network of major roads and highways that facilitate easy commuting and travel. Public transit options are available, with bus services connecting key areas of the city. The community is also served by ride-sharing services, providing additional convenience for residents. Certain neighborhoods are known for their walkability, and there are efforts to improve bike lanes and pedestrian paths to encourage alternative modes of transport.

Residents of Frisco have access to a robust educational system, with multiple public and private schools serving the community, including specialized institutions that cater to a range of educational needs. Healthcare services are comprehensive, with several hospitals and clinics offering a variety of medical services. The city also boasts a diverse array of retail and dining options that mirror the local culture, and efforts are continually made to enhance these services to accommodate the city's growth.

Frisco prides itself on being a vibrant community with a family-friendly atmosphere. The city is celebrated for its annual festivals, including the Frisco Freedom Fest and the Lone Star Storytelling Festival, which reflect the community's spirit and cultural values. The presence of numerous parks and recreational facilities contributes to the area's inviting character.

The housing landscape in Frisco is characterized by a mix of modern and traditional single-family homes, which make up a significant portion of the market. Apartments and townhouses are also available, providing options for various lifestyles and family sizes. The area has seen a wave of development in recent years, with many homes featuring contemporary amenities and designs.
